Intermediate, Junior, and Youth Catch Gloves: Importance, How to Choose, and Popular Brands

Catch gloves, also known as trappers, play a crucial role in a goaltender's performance and protection on the ice, regardless of age or skill level. For intermediate, junior, and youth goalies, selecting the right catch glove involves considering factors like fit, break angle, protection, closure, and pocket size. In this article, we'll discuss the importance of catch gloves for these age groups, how to choose the right one, and some popular brands that offer high-quality options.

Importance of Catch Gloves for Intermediate, Junior, and Youth Goalies

  1. Puck Control: A catch glove enables the goaltender to catch and secure the puck during play, preventing rebounds and scoring opportunities for the opposing team.

  2. Protection: Catch gloves provide essential protection to the hand and wrist, shielding the goaltender from potentially dangerous shots and impacts.

  3. Comfort: A well-designed catch glove offers comfort and flexibility, allowing the goaltender to make catches with ease and without restriction.

How to Choose a Catch Glove for Intermediate, Junior, and Youth Goalies

  1. Fit: A catch glove should fit comfortably on the hand while still allowing for a full range of motion. Consult the manufacturer's sizing charts to find the appropriate size for your age group.

  2. Break Angle: The break angle refers to the position of the catching surface in relation to the wrist. Different break angles cater to various catching styles, so choose one that feels comfortable and natural for you.

  3. Protection: Ensure the catch glove provides ample padding and protection in crucial areas, such as the palm, fingers, and wrist.

  4. Closure: Consider the type of closure system on the glove, such as a traditional lacing system or a quick-release system, depending on your preference for ease of use and adjustability.

  5. Pocket: The pocket is the area where the puck is caught and held. Look for a pocket size that suits your catching style, with larger pockets offering a wider catching surface and smaller pockets providing more precise control.

Popular Brands for Intermediate, Junior, and Youth Catch Gloves

  1. Bauer: Bauer offers a range of high-quality catch gloves designed for comfort, protection, and performance. Their Supreme and Vapor lines cater to different preferences and are available in intermediate, junior, and youth sizes.

  2. CCM: CCM provides catch gloves with a focus on protection and flexibility. Their Premier and E-Flex lines cater to various playing styles and protection requirements, and they also offer options for intermediate, junior, and youth goalies.

  3. Vaughn: Known for their comfortable and protective gear, Vaughn offers catch gloves with a focus on fit and mobility. Their Ventus and Velocity lines provide goalies with dependable options for catching and controlling the puck, with sizing available for intermediate, junior, and youth players.

  4. Warrior: Warrior's Ritual line of catch gloves emphasizes comfort, protection, and puck control, ensuring goalies have the support they need during play. They offer options for intermediate, junior, and youth goaltenders.

  5. Brians: Brians offers innovative catch gloves designed for maximum protection and performance. Their Optik and G-NETik lines cater to different preferences and are available in sizes for intermediate, junior, and youth goalies.
